The Core Principles of Bet Labeling
At its heart, bet labeling involves assigning specific tags or categories to each individual wager. These labels should go beyond simply noting the sport or league; they need to capture the reasoning behind the bet, the type of bet placed, and the confidence level associated with it. For instance, a bet on a football game might be labeled with tags such as "value bet," "home field advantage," "weather conditions," and a confidence rating on a scale of 1 to 5. The goal is to create a detailed record that allows for easy filtering and analysis of past bets. This system allows bettors to quickly identify patterns and understand which factors are most influential in their winning – and losing – bets.
Developing a Consistent Tagging System
The success of a betlabel system hinges on its consistency. It’s vital to establish a predefined set of tags and adhere to them rigorously. Avoid ambiguity; each tag should have a clear and specific meaning. Experiment with different categorizations to find what works best for your particular betting style and the sports you focus on. Consider creating a spreadsheet or utilizing specialized betting tracking software to manage your labels effectively. Regularly review and refine your tagging system as your betting knowledge and strategies evolve. Automating parts of this process can save time and enhance accuracy, ensuring the data collected is as useful as possible.
| Tag Category | Example Tags |
|---|---|
| Bet Type | Moneyline, Spread, Over/Under, Prop Bet, Future |
| Reasoning | Value, System Play, Sharp Money, News Driven |
| Confidence Level | 1-5 Stars (1 = Low, 5 = High) |
| Sport Specific | Home Field Advantage, Key Injury, Weather Impact |
Documenting the rationales behind each bet, even those that seem obvious at the time, is incredibly valuable. What seemed like a simple hunch might be revealed as a subtle indicator when reviewing labelled bets. This meticulous attention to detail separates casual bettors from those serious about improving their long-term results.
Analyzing Bet Labels for Performance Insights
Once you’ve accumulated a sufficient number of labeled bets, the real power of the system comes into play: analysis. The ability to filter bets by specific tags allows you to identify your strengths and weaknesses. For example, you might discover that your "value bets" consistently yield a higher return on investment than other bet types, or that you struggle to accurately assess the impact of "key injuries." This information can then be used to refine your betting strategy and focus on areas where you have a competitive edge. Don’t assume anything; let the data guide your improvement.
Utilizing Data Visualization Tools
Presenting your betlabel data in a visual format can reveal patterns that might not be apparent through raw numbers alone. Create charts and graphs to illustrate the performance of different tags, bet types, or confidence levels. Tools like Excel or dedicated sports betting analytics platforms can assist with this. Pay attention to correlations and trends. For example, are your 5-star confidence bets consistently more profitable? Are there specific teams or leagues where your predictions are consistently accurate or inaccurate? Visualizing the data transforms it from a collection of numbers into actionable insights.
- Identify Profitable Tags: Determine which labels consistently correlate with winning bets.
- Pinpoint Weaknesses: Uncover areas where your betting strategy needs improvement.
- Refine Risk Management: Adjust your stake sizes based on the confidence level and historical performance of different bet types.
- Track ROI by Tag: Calculate the return on investment for each tag to prioritize the most effective strategies.
- Spot Biases: Recognize any unconscious biases that may be influencing your betting decisions.
The process of analyzing bet labels isn't a one-time event; it’s an ongoing cycle of refinement. Regularly review your data, identify new insights, and adjust your betting strategy accordingly. Continuous improvement is the key to long-term success in sports wagering.
Integrating Betlabeling with Bankroll Management
Effective bankroll management is paramount for any serious bettor. A betlabel system can be seamlessly integrated with your bankroll strategy to optimize your wagers and mitigate risk. By tracking the performance of different tags and bet types, you can allocate a larger portion of your bankroll to those that demonstrate the highest profitability. Conversely, you might choose to reduce your stake sizes on bets associated with tags that have a historically poor return on investment. This data-driven approach to bankroll management promotes responsible betting and helps protect your capital.
Dynamic Stake Sizing Based on Bet Labels
Instead of using a fixed stake size for all your bets, consider implementing a dynamic stake sizing strategy based on your bet labels. For example, you might bet 1% of your bankroll on bets with a low confidence rating (1-2 stars), 2% on bets with a medium confidence rating (3 stars), and 3-5% on bets with a high confidence rating (4-5 stars). Furthermore, you could increase your stake size on bets associated with profitable tags and decrease it on bets associated with losing tags. This approach allows you to maximize your potential profits while minimizing your risk exposure. Continuous monitoring and adjustment are essential to ensure your stake sizing strategy remains effective.
- Record Initial Bankroll: Establish a starting point for your bankroll tracking.
- Define Risk Parameters: Determine the maximum percentage of your bankroll you are willing to risk on a single bet.
- Assign Stake Sizes: Allocate stake sizes based on confidence levels and historical tag performance.
- Monitor Results: Track the performance of your stake sizing strategy and make adjustments as needed.
- Re-evaluate Regularly: Periodically review your bankroll management plan to ensure it aligns with your betting goals and risk tolerance.
Remember that bankroll management is not about avoiding losses altogether; it's about minimizing the impact of losing streaks and maximizing your long-term profitability. A well-integrated betlabel system is an invaluable tool for achieving this.
Beyond the Basics: Advanced Bet Labeling Techniques
Once you’ve mastered the fundamentals of bet labeling, you can explore more advanced techniques to further enhance your analysis. This might involve incorporating external data sources, such as weather forecasts, injury reports, or advanced statistical models. You could also experiment with more granular tagging categories, such as the specific type of defensive formation a football team is using or the individual matchups in a basketball game. The possibilities are endless, and the key is to find what adds value to your betting process.
Utilizing Technology for Streamlined Bet Labeling and Analysis
While a simple spreadsheet can be a good starting point, a variety of software tools are available to streamline the bet labeling and analysis process. These tools often offer features such as automated data import, advanced filtering options, and customizable reporting capabilities. Some platforms even integrate directly with betting exchanges, allowing you to automatically tag and track your bets in real-time. Investing in the right technology can save you time, improve your accuracy, and ultimately enhance your profitability. Exploring these options can significantly elevate your betting game.

Consider a scenario where a bettor consistently labels bets related to NBA games with tags indicating “home court advantage,” “player rest,” and “recent form.” After analyzing hundreds of such bets, they might discover that home court advantage is significantly less impactful when a team is playing its fourth game in seven nights. This insight, gained through meticulous betlabeling, allows the bettor to adjust their strategy and avoid overvaluing home-court advantage in those specific situations. This kind of targeted knowledge is the ultimate reward for dedication to a robust betlabeling protocol.
